Belated reply, sorry! Yeah they were amazing. A Soho tailor on the eve of decriminalisation saying gay men from now on wouldn't know what they were missing; a guy preparing his wedding speech, talking about how now he got the fairytale (but missed being an outlaw) even if his three bears were different, haha. A guy talked about seeing Oscar Wilde at a train station as a child and feeling seen, and the trans guy talked about doing sex work and it ended with his girlfriend coming back <333 Lots of very funny or bittersweet moments, and it was fantastic (and very satisfying, because it was at the Old Vic, a prestigious London theatre) how it was so clearly written by and for queer people - so lots of great in-jokes, and the ability to talk about things with more nuance and ambiguity than you generally get when things have to be accessible to cishet people.
